The Mechanics of Companionship

Within the game world, players encounter various characters who can become companions, joining the player in exploration and combat. These interactions are primarily functional, designed to support the player's progression through quests. The dialogue system includes responses that can be perceived as flirtatious or friendly, yet these choices largely influence companion loyalty stats rather than unlocking explicit content. This approach keeps the experience aligned with its rating and broad audience appeal.
